I dunno guys... the fit ONLY SEEMS GOOD at first, but what happens after a years worth of washes & rain? Moisture & dirt & god knows what else is bound to get under that lifted/floating free gap on both sides. THE ADHESIVE IS BOUND TO FAIL AT THE EDGES FIRST, then spread slowly accross. If you think about it, the wing should fit tightly across its mounting surface ONLY. That's why most roof spoilers have the minor gap on the edges, just like the glass. Do ypu think people manufacturing quality roof spoilers overlook a gap & play it off as a simple flaw.... I don't think so. Its there for a reason. If your looking for longevity & durability, stay away from cheap bling that is made with looks only in mind. To me function comes before form.

it is very easy to put it on..half hour tops..here is how i did it..
-line it up on the window the way u want it, check to make sure it is flushed from right, left and the upper side by the roof.
-use masking tape (you can get them at homedepo) and tare 3 strips to hold the spoiler in place
-stating from left (or right) peal back about 2 inches of the 3M tape that runs horizontally on spoiler and tape it to the top portion of the spoiler
-peal off the 3M tape that runs vertically on the spoiler completely, (its the smaller piece)
-line it up nice and apply firm pressure and hold for a min.
-put the masking tape back on that side, and move on to the other side
-FOLLOW THE SAME STEPS FOR THE RIGHT SIDE
-now grab take little piece of the 3M tape cover that you had taped to the top of the spoiler and slowly peal it off (DO NOT LIFT THE SPOILER!) it should come off very easily.
-apply pressure evenly across for a min and put on the masking tape for 10 min to ensure security
enjoy your roof spoiler!
